Penthouse adorned with gold and expensive artwork.

A man in a black gown with a dragon embroidered on it.

He caressed each of the rings on his ten fingers.

On the massive wooden desk were piles of cash and jewels that he had just finished counting, and armed guards patrolled the perimeter, keeping a watchful eye on the surroundings.

“Boss.”

One of his subordinates knelt at his feet and addressed him.

“What is it?”

The man called Boss, Jiang Chen, asked, rubbing the back of his tattooed neck.

A thick gold chain jingled around his neck.

“There’s something you need to see.”

The subordinate respectfully handed him a tablet PC.

“What is it?”

A video began playing on the device he had received.

The video showed a battle scene involving a Hunter belonging to HSIU.

Jiang Chen looked back and forth between his subordinate and the video.

“What’s this? You want me to watch this punk fight?”

“No. The important part is at the end.”

Jiang Chen paused and waited a little longer.

A moment later, the scene in question appeared on the video.

A man who had grown in size after inhaling a strange powder.

And an HSIU Hunter who effortlessly crushed that man.

“Damn it.”

A curse escaped Jiang Chen’s mouth after he had finished watching the video.

The subordinate kneeling on the floor flinched at the curse.

A deathly silence enveloped the penthouse.

Jiang Chen glared at the figure in the video as if he wanted to kill him, all while playing with his rings.

“Is this thing ours?”

“Yes. . . We checked, and it was the factory in charge of Zone 5.”

“They’re getting bolder. And they had to get caught by HSIU of all people.”

Jiang Chen took out a cigarette and put it in his mouth. The subordinate took out a lighter and quickly lit it for him.

Smoke billowed from the deeply inhaled cigarette.

“What should we do, Boss?”

“Does the Korean HSIU also handle drugs? Why did they suddenly start cracking down?”

“They say they didn’t go there to catch drug dealers, but they got caught by accident.”

Jiang Chen tapped the cigarette ash into the ashtray and rolled one of the jewels next to him around in his palm.

The Korean market had been difficult to penetrate until recently.

It was a land of plenty, like uncut diamonds.

How much hardship had he endured to obtain this route?

He had barely managed to outmaneuver the Japanese Yakuza, and now his business was finally starting to take root.

‘𝙀𝙫𝙚𝙣 𝙞𝙛 𝙮𝙤𝙪 𝙖𝙙𝙙 𝙨𝙝𝙞𝙩 𝙩𝙤 𝙘𝙤𝙤𝙠𝙚𝙙 𝙧𝙞𝙘𝙚, 𝙞𝙩’𝙨 𝙨𝙩𝙞𝙡𝙡 𝙧𝙞𝙘𝙚.’

Jiang Chen rose from his chair.

The night view of Hong Kong streamed in through the window.

By the time he sat on this throne, the blood he had shed would have formed a mountain.

The moment he slipped up, those who wanted to devour him would flock to him like flies.

He could not show any weakness, and he could not be underestimated.

“I’ve tried to avoid messing with HSIU as much as possible. But since things have come to this, I have no choice.”

“Then. . .?”

“Take care of the Hunter in the video. Destroy all the evidence you had.”

“Understood.”

The subordinate bowed deeply.

He seemed to be used to such orders and showed no hesitation.

“Who should I put in charge of it?”

At the subordinate’s words, Jiang Chen ground the cigarette he had been smoking into the ashtray.

It was a matter of hitting HSIU. He had to be extremely careful.

“Leave it to the 〈Ghost Corps〉.”

━Wow, this video is amazing. . . It’s awesome.

━Honestly, does our Korean HSIU not have any other interesting videos besides this Hunter?

━I knew it when Gert got sliced up last time. . . It seems like a new legendary Hunter has finally appeared.

━Hey, don’t talk nonsense. You guys, this kind of kid is just wandering around the streets.

└ Illness? Is he an incarnation? Just by looking at the way he fights, you can tell he has a battle sense, but what’s so great about being popular?

━But no one is mentioning that powder? What is that? Do you get bigger if you eat it? Is it a stim pack?

Hwang Jeong-gu laughed and sighed as he read the YouTube comments.

The laughter was because the public’s perception of HSIU was changing.

The sigh was because this incident involved drugs.

“Senior.”

“What?”

“That drug report. . . No, I’ll write it.”

Siwoo nodded his head as he sipped his coffee.

A leisurely and calm demeanor.

Hwang Jeong-gu sighed even louder than before and wrote the report using the hunt-and-peck method.

Clack, clack, clack.

Hwang Jeong-gu’s room, filled only with the sound of the keyboard.

Just then, a loud noise could be heard from beyond the office door.

Even if he didn’t want to hear it, Siwoo’s ears were too good.

“Come to think of it, isn’t today the day the people who went on a long-term business trip are coming back?”

“Ah. The atmosphere in the office will be awkward again. I thought it was finally getting a little quieter.”

“Is this quiet? There’s chaos everywhere because of drugs.”

One employee clicked his tongue in disbelief at another employee’s criticism.

“Hey. That’s a different problem. Have you ever seen those two properly? Team Leader Hwang makes the office atmosphere like a cold storage with his constant growling at Team Leader Sung.”

The names of the people who had been on the business trip were Sung Chang-won and Ha Jun-tae.

Sung Chang-won was an A+ Rank Hunter and the Team Leader of HSIU Gangbuk Branch Team 1. He was a rival to Hwang Jeong-gu, the Team Leader of Team 2.

Originally, Sung Chang-won was also an A-Rank Hunter, but recently, he had surpassed his limits and risen to the A+ Rank, which slightly tipped the scales of their rivalry.

“Oh, come on. Why did they choose people like that? It’s not like they’re a power check or anything. They say they’re Team 1 and Team 2, but in the end, they’re either allies or enemies.”

“I don’t know. From now on, if Team Leader Hwang isn’t in the office, we’ll have to close our eyes, cover our ears, and work quietly. Those crazy guys.”

The employees seemed to have a premonition of what was to come and closed their mouths in resignation.

A long time passed like that.

“Senior, I’ll be going out for a while. If you need anything, please tell my secretary anytime!”

“Oh, okay. Go ahead.”

“Yes!!”

Hwang Jeong-gu bowed politely and went outside.

‘𝙄𝙩’𝙨 𝙗𝙤𝙧𝙞𝙣𝙜 𝙬𝙞𝙩𝙝𝙤𝙪𝙩 𝙝𝙞𝙢.’
